THE FLY
Have you ever watched a fly
climbing up a wall,
then watched it cross the ceiling
and wondered why it didn't fall?
And isn't it amazing how
under each of its two wings
lie a tiny sack of fluid
amongst some other things.
In one sack is a poison
that can make us ill,
yet in the other an antidote
that cures, by Allah's will.
This is yet another truth
that Prophet Muhammad* brought
so that people everywhere
may pause and give a thought!
Praise and peace be upon him.
Did you know that it was only in this century that scientists discovered the two sacks of fluid under the wing of a fly? You can imagine their surprise when they found one contained poison and the other its cure, and even more surprised with they found that Prophet Muhammad, praise and peace be upon him, told his companions about these two sacks of fluid over fourteen centuries ago!

FOOD

Don't forget to say "Bismillah"
when you eat your food
because that shaytan of yours
is very, very rude!
From each and every mouthful
you pop inside your mouth
he yums some up like crazy
of that there is no doubt!
But when you say "Bismillah"
he hates it, and runs away
because he knows you love Allah
and His Prophet* you obey.
However, if you do forget, say
"Bismillah in its beginning and end"
and that shaytan of yours will vomit
and you'll have made amends!

*Praise and peace be upon him.

One day, a very hungry man sat down to eat in front of the Prophet, praise and peace be upon him, and forgot to say Bismillah. It wasn't until he was just about to pop the last handful of food into his mouth, that he remembered so he quickly said: "Bismillah in its beginning and end". The Prophet had been watching him and when he heard him say this he told him that until that moment he had seen shaytan eating his food with him, but as soon as shaytan heard him say "Bismillah in its beginning and end" he vomited and ran away!

DON'T TELL TALES
Don't tell tales about others
even when they're true
because that sort of thing
just isn't nice to do!
Look for good in everyone
and you will surely find
that angels are pleased with you
because you're very kind.
But, be wise about others
and learn from their mistakes
and turn the situation into
one that shaytan hates,
for he is waiting for you
each moment of the day,
but you know much better now
that's why you turn away.
Our Prophet* and his family
never said a word unkind
so follow his example
for he's the best of all mankind!

*Peace and blessings be upon him and his family

The companions were always kind to their servants, they ate the same food and were never treated badly. One day an ungrateful servant broke the leg of his master's sheep. When the companion saw the poor sheep he asked what happened, so the ungrateful servant told him he had broken its leg just to make him angry. When the companion heard this, instead of getting angry, he thought to himself, "I will turn this situation into one that shaytan will hate!" So instead of punishing him he said to his servant: "Go, you are a freeman."

SOUL SEARCHING
Busy, busy, busy,
hurry, hurry, hurry!
That should have been done yesterday
worry, worry, worry!
What is this life all about
who is the real me,
what is the purpose of my being
is this my destiny?
Working hard nine-to-five
and then some overtime
life is just streaking by -
I'm about to lose my mind!
Do I really need all life's frills
with ever growing credit bills
working hard for two weeks vacation
of fun and sun in compensation!
Stop the world, I need to think,
is there nothing to life but this
or is there something more meaningful,
something I have missed?

Prophet Muhammad, praise and peace be upon him, always lived a simple life. He was satisfied with whatever Allah sent him, he was never greedy nor did he wanted lots of things. In fact, when he was given gifts he would always give them to needy people. There is nothing wrong in being rich, after all you can do a lot of good things for others with it. However, we must remember not to become slaves to the world because when we become slaves to the world, there is the danger that we will forget Allah and His Prophet, praise and peace be upon him. I think the person in the poem had started to look for the real reason for his/her life, don't you?
